I have Att and really need the wifi calling. My lg g5 did this very well at my poor reception work. I would see the wifi + Icon all the time. Now I never see the icon and maybe it works sometimes but many other times it does not. Is anyone else having good experience with wifi calling for calls or texting. I have it turned on and called att and they said should be good to go.
 
Unfortunately WiFi calling is 100% carrier dependent. I have no issues on mine with T-Mobile, BUT I have experienced issues with the same device in hotels that actively block WiFi calling traffic. Do you have the same issues in all networks or is it only on a specific one?
